The Importance of Early Detection in Bone Tumors

Bone tumors, though relatively rare, can significantly impact the health and quality of life of those affected. Early detection plays a crucial role in the prognosis and treatment of these tumors, making awareness of symptoms and screening processes essential.

Bone tumors can be classified into two main categories: primary tumors, which originate in the bone itself, and secondary tumors, which spread to the bone from other parts of the body. Regardless of the type, early detection is key to improving outcomes for patients.

One of the primary reasons early detection is vital is that it can lead to more effective treatment options. When a bone tumor is identified in its early stages, the chances of successful intervention increase significantly. Treatments may include surgery, chemotherapy, or radiation, which are more effective when the tumor has not spread.

Another reason for prioritizing early detection is the reduction in treatment-related complications. Advanced bone tumors may require more aggressive treatments that can result in higher rates of side effects and long-term health concerns. Identifying and treating a tumor early can often lead to less intensive treatment methods and better overall recovery rates.

Additionally, early detection can help in preserving bone integrity. As tumors grow, they can weaken the surrounding bone, leading to fractures and other complications. By identifying a tumor early, doctors can implement strategies to maintain bone health while treating the tumor, ultimately enhancing patient outcomes.

Awareness of signs and symptoms is essential for encouraging early detection. Common symptoms of bone tumors include persistent pain, swelling, and fractures that occur without a clear cause. If any of these symptoms are experienced, it is crucial to consult a healthcare professional promptly.

Diagnostic imaging techniques such as X-rays, MRI, and CT scans play a vital role in identifying bone tumors. Regular imaging for those at higher risk of bone tumors can aid in early detection and should be discussed with a healthcare provider.

Moreover, educating both the public and healthcare professionals about the importance of these symptoms can lead to quicker diagnoses. Healthcare providers should encourage patients to report any unusual pain or changes in their bone health promptly.
